摘要: 2.2.1 并发一致性问题 常见并发并发一致性问题包括:丢失的修改、不可重复读、读脏数据、幻影读(幻影读在一些资料中往往与不可重复读归为一类)。 2.2.1.1 丢失修改 下面我们先来看一个例子,说明并发操作带来的数据的不一致性问题。 考虑飞机订票系统中的一个活动序列: 甲售票点(甲事务)读出某航班 阅读全文
posted @ 2016-01-29 21:23 领导来根辣条 阅读(295) 评论(0) 推荐(0) 编辑
摘要: 前几天看spring3.x的时候,看到了事务隔离级别那,提到这就要提到五种常见的事务并发问题,就是大家耳熟能详的脏读、幻读、不可重复读、第一类更新丢失、第二类更新丢失。那么今天我就主要来讲最常用的前三类问题,当然,是用最易懂的方式。 事务四大特性(简称ACID) 1、原子性(Atomicity):事 阅读全文
posted @ 2016-01-29 21:22 领导来根辣条 阅读(373) 评论(0) 推荐(0) 编辑
摘要: 在经典的 JDBC 用法中, SQL 参数是用占位符 ? 表示,并且受到位置的限制. 定位参数的问题在于, 一旦参数的顺序发生变化, 就必须改变参数绑定. 在 Spring JDBC 框架中, 绑定 SQL 参数的另一种选择是使用具名参数(named parameter). 那么什么是具名参数? 具 阅读全文
posted @ 2016-01-29 13:40 领导来根辣条 阅读(831) 评论(0) 推荐(0) 编辑
摘要: 使用nginx 做负载均衡 memcached处理session共享 环境 windows 7 X64 java :jdk-7windows-x64.rar nginx :http://nginx.org/en/download.html,这里我们推荐下载稳定版(stable versions),本... 阅读全文
posted @ 2016-01-17 00:05 领导来根辣条 阅读(437) 评论(0) 推荐(0) 编辑
摘要: 本人做的是微信V3版本的微信支付,也是目前最新的微信支付接口。官方文档下载地址https://mp.weixin.qq.com/paymch/readtemplate?t=mp/business/course3_tmpl&lang=zh_CN 阅读全文
posted @ 2016-01-15 13:08 领导来根辣条 阅读(840) 评论(0) 推荐(0) 编辑
摘要: 本文章是电商网站架构案例的第三篇,主要介绍数据库集群,读写分离,分库分表,服务化,消息队列的使用,以及本电商案例的架构总结。6.5数据库集群(读写分离,分库分表)大型网站需要存储海量的数据,为达到海量数据存储,高可用,高性能一般采用冗余的方式进行系统设计。一般有两种方式读写分离和分库分表。读写分离:... 阅读全文
posted @ 2016-01-12 22:45 领导来根辣条 阅读(183) 评论(0) 推荐(0) 编辑
摘要: 电网网站架构案例系列的第二篇文章。主要讲解网站架构分析,网站架构优化,业务拆分,应用集群架构,多级缓存,分布式Session。五、网站架构分析根据以上预估,有几个问题:需要部署大量的服务器,高峰期计算,可能要部署30台Web服务器。并且这三十台服务器,只有秒杀,活动时才会用到,存在大量的浪费。所有的... 阅读全文
posted @ 2016-01-12 22:24 领导来根辣条 阅读(193) 评论(0) 推荐(0) 编辑
摘要: 大型网站架构是一个系列文档,欢迎大家关注。本次分享主题:电商网站架构案例。从电商网站的需求,到单机架构,逐步演变为常用的,可供参考的分布式架构的原型。除具备功能需求外,还具备一定的高性能,高可用,可伸缩,可扩展等非功能质量需求(架构目标)。根据实际需要,进行改造,扩展,支持千万PV,是没问题的。本次... 阅读全文
posted @ 2016-01-12 22:04 领导来根辣条 阅读(424) 评论(0) 推荐(0) 编辑
摘要: 首先介绍一下pv量:PV(访问量):即Page View, 即页面浏览量或点击量,用户每次刷新即被计算一次。UV(独立访客):即Unique Visitor,访问您网站的一台电脑客户端为一个访客。00:00-24:00内相同的客户端只被计算一次。IP(独立IP):即Internet Protocol... 阅读全文
posted @ 2016-01-12 13:08 领导来根辣条 阅读(4151) 评论(0) 推荐(0) 编辑
摘要: 本文是学习大型分布式网站架构的技术总结。对架构一个高性能,高可用,可伸缩,可扩展的分布式网站进行了概要性描述,并给出一个架构参考。一部分为读书笔记,一部分是个人经验总结。对大型分布式网站架构有很好的参考价值。 本次分享大纲如下大型网站的特点大型网站架构目标大型网站架构模式高性能架构高可用架构可伸缩... 阅读全文
posted @ 2016-01-11 23:38 领导来根辣条 阅读(176) 评论(0) 推荐(0) 编辑